In order to recover from alcohol addiction it is essential that you get yourself or loved one into an alcohol recovery program. Every year, there are over 74K alcohol-related deaths that costs over $183 Billion annually.
According to research on alcohol advertising, there is not a strong connection between ads for alcohol and alcohol consumption and abuse in Thurmont, Maryland. That does not hold true for their effects on children. Research indicates that children that are exposed to alcohol-related advertisements in Thurmont, Maryland are more prone to start drinking at a younger age and to look upon drinking alcohol as a positive thing. This also translates to a higher number of children in Thurmont, Maryland who grow up to be alcohol drinkers.
